Onboarding: After-hours server room access

The server room at Quillstone House may only be entered after 19:00 with prior sign-off from the duty engineer. Facilities desk staff must log every entry in the red book by the door, noting time and reason. Escort any contractor at all times. Once sign-off is confirmed, enter using the code below.

door code, tajof-kageg: bdg-QVDCE-3

## 2024-11-04 — Key rotation

Rotated the signing key for the StockMender inventory reconciliation job after the quarterly audit at Hallowvale. Old key revoked; nightly recon runs now verify against the new chain. Contractors: update your local config before the next run or the job will fail at the manifest step. No schema changes. The new deploy key is below.

deploy key for kahag-kagaf: bky9_uLYdkfG6Z

Runbook: Turnstile Tally account recovery (Harbor Dome deployment). If the gate-count dashboard locks you out mid-event — yes, it happens, usually after the ops crew fat-fingers the kiosk login — don't panic and don't reboot the turnstile controllers, or you'll lose the live tally. Head to the recovery screen on the admin kiosk, pick the "release operator" role, and confirm tonight's venue code. The kiosk will then ask for the recovery passphrase listed just below.

unlock words, bawef-kahap: sorax-sorir-quenys-aldok

# InkLedger Environments

InkLedger, our PDF invoice renderer, runs in three environments: dev, staging, and production. Each environment has its own font cache, template bucket, and render queue. New team members should verify staging parity before promoting any template change. Please read each setting carefully before editing anything. The staging environment currently uses the following configuration values.

deployment values, yadup-tajof:
oliath:
  log_level: debug
  metrics_host: metrics.oliath.zemvarlabs.internal
  pool_size: 4